The right-handed-batting Smith platooned with left-handed-hitting Smoky Burgess behind the plate during the Pirates' pennant-winning 1960 regular season. On August 29, he hit a three-run home run against Johnny Podres in a 10–2 win over the Los Angeles Dodgers. In 95 games, 66 as a starting catcher, Smith set a career high in runs batted in (45), while swatting 11 home runs and hitting .295. He died earlier this … WebFeb 7, 2011 · The 1960 World Series was the last one played before expansion, and it was the first one to be decided by a walk-off home run. The winning team was outscored 55-27 during the Series and the Most Valuable Player came from the losing team, something that's never happened since.
